## Deployment

Textgate's encoding sniffer runs as a sidecar next to the upload service. Deploy both together; the sniffer inspects the first 64 KB of each uploaded text file and tags it before storage. Mismatched tags block ingestion, so keep the confidence threshold sane. The sidecar reads its runtime settings from the values below.

deployment values, yafop-fahap:
[lamwyn]
team = silath
access_code = ac_166fb2
host = lamwyn.orvexgrid.example
port = 9300
owner = pelael.praius
peer = istiel.zarqeldyn.corp

MINUTES — Management Meeting, Thornvale Office. Attending: Priya, Callum, Rosa. Main topic: next year's training budget. Callum pushed for a 15% bump to cover the new Quillset certification push; Rosa wants it split across branches instead. We agreed to park the final number until you're settled in. Decision deferred to next month. Relevant planning context follows below.

management briefing: Headcount on the Belix team goes from 60 to 93 by the end of November. Gross margin on Belix came in at 23 percent against a plan of 47 percent.

## Deployment

The Garrowlot occupancy feed runs as a single container on the Velton edge cluster. Build with `make image`, push to the internal registry, then trigger the rollout job. Sensors report every 20 seconds; if the feed lags more than two minutes, restart the poller first. Before deploying, confirm your environment matches the values below.

settings of fahag-haduf:
[ulaox]
port = 8443
region = south-2
host = ulaox.lumiccorp.internal
timeout_ms = 500
retries = 8

Ticket: Quarterly site audit by the landlord, Merrowstone Estates, scheduled for Thursday morning at the Delverton Annex. Their surveyor will inspect plant rooms, risers, and the loading bay, accompanied by a facilities team member at all times. Please ensure riser doors are unlocked by 08:30 and the inspection log is ready at the desk. For the plant-room corridor, the surveyor's escort should use the access code below.

door code, bafog-kawip: bdg-HQ-8